Natasha Bedingfield, one of the UK’s biggest female stars, is launching her first-ever U.S. headlining tour with a 20-city trek that kicks off in Myrtle Beach, SC on May 21 and winds down in San Francisco, CA on July 10. The British songstress, whose albums have sold in excess of 6 million worldwide, has joined forces with Verizon Wireless to further connect with fans via mobile technology.

Bedingfield, whose “Unwritten” was the first single by a British female to hit No. 1 on the U.S. Billboard pop chart in 19 years, has long made female independence and inspiration the subject of her songs. Her tour includes support from two other strong female acts, the Veronicas and Kate Voegele.

“Nothing is more exciting than taking it to the stage and performing my songs live,” Bedingfield said in a statement. “Having toured around the world, I couldn’t be more thrilled to finally be embarking on my first tour of the U.S. with Verizon, who is always at the forefront of mobile technology and great new music. It’s going to be a wicked summer run.”
